上位機(jī)軟件開發(fā)案例(嵌入式上位機(jī)用什么軟件開發(fā))
今天給各位分享上位機(jī)軟件開發(fā)案例的知識,其中也會對嵌入式上位機(jī)用什么軟件開發(fā)進(jìn)行解釋,如果能碰巧解決你現(xiàn)在面臨的問題,別忘了關(guān)注本站,現(xiàn)在開始吧!
本文目錄一覽:
- 1、誰幫我推薦幾款三軸運(yùn)動控制器,可以示教編程的
- 2、如何用c語言開發(fā)自己的上位機(jī)軟件
- 3、利用電腦做上位機(jī)開發(fā)一個軟件,用單片機(jī)做下位機(jī)。在上位機(jī)上點(diǎn)擊軟件上的按鈕能使單片機(jī)輸出一路I/O口
誰幫我推薦幾款三軸運(yùn)動控制器,可以示教編程的
EMAC200獨(dú)立式可編程運(yùn)動控制器——4軸
(特點(diǎn):運(yùn)行速度最快的運(yùn)動控制、功能設(shè)置簡介通過程序內(nèi)部相當(dāng)可以輕松引導(dǎo)客戶完成硬件配置)(今年來在高校運(yùn)用的量增加,所以針對實(shí)驗程序的案例比較多,完整系統(tǒng)運(yùn)用程序因為受到此控制器程序保護(hù)功能因素,所以相對要少)
ACR9000獨(dú)立式可編程運(yùn)動控制器——2、4、6、8軸
(特點(diǎn):功能最全面的運(yùn)動控制、幾乎涵蓋了運(yùn)動控制運(yùn)用中的所以應(yīng)用能力)(在工廠使用的比較多,案例程序比較完整)
PMAC2可編程運(yùn)動控制卡,需要搭載工控機(jī)運(yùn)行
(特點(diǎn):美國第一款進(jìn)入中國的運(yùn)動控制卡,功能強(qiáng)大但程序設(shè)計復(fù)雜)(這款控制卡運(yùn)用比較早,案例程序繁雜)
獨(dú)立式可編程運(yùn)動控制器是已經(jīng)封裝好了外殼,在內(nèi)部提升了防護(hù)等級,如抗干擾、振動、防塵燈,一般單臺規(guī)格為2、4、6、8軸,需要更多的軸是通過總線外擴(kuò)充一般擴(kuò)展軸速也都能達(dá)到256軸以上??梢悦撾x電腦通自己的CPU獨(dú)立運(yùn)行,同時可以考慮加裝觸摸屏來監(jiān)視,設(shè)備運(yùn)行情況。
運(yùn)動控制卡(板塊型)通常通過PCI插槽連接到電腦上,工廠一般用工控機(jī)來和運(yùn)動控制卡組合使用,因為工控機(jī)可以提供多個插槽給運(yùn)動控制卡以便擴(kuò)展軸數(shù)。
如何用c語言開發(fā)自己的上位機(jī)軟件
一般開發(fā)上位機(jī)軟件都是帶圖形界面的。C也能做出圖形界面的軟件,但是開發(fā)周期太長也不實(shí)用。所以最好還是需要會一些其他語言,例如C++,C#,Java這些做圖形界面開發(fā)周期短的語言。既然會C,那么學(xué)習(xí)其他語言也只是一個熟悉語法的過程。所以很快就能上手,因為語言都是相通的嘛??梢蚤_闊自己的視野去學(xué)習(xí)一下新的語言。不是說只會C有什么弊端,只是想說會的多才會知道語言之間的優(yōu)劣。
利用電腦做上位機(jī)開發(fā)一個軟件,用單片機(jī)做下位機(jī)。在上位機(jī)上點(diǎn)擊軟件上的按鈕能使單片機(jī)輸出一路I/O口
主要涉及到單片機(jī)基礎(chǔ)知識,重點(diǎn)是串口通信,上位機(jī)可以考慮vc和.net,這兩種都可以。.net使用c#語言,感覺比較好上手,我也可以給你點(diǎn)視頻教程,一學(xué)就會。
上位機(jī)軟件開發(fā)案例的介紹就聊到這里吧,感謝你花時間閱讀本站內(nèi)容,更多關(guān)于嵌入式上位機(jī)用什么軟件開發(fā)、上位機(jī)軟件開發(fā)案例的信息別忘了在本站進(jìn)行查找喔。